Waste-to-Energy Technologies



With waste generation increasing, finding lasting services is coming to be progressively crucial. Waste-to-Energy (WtE) technologies supply an appealing technique to managing our waste while generating power. These modern technologies involve converting non-recyclable waste materials right into functional types of energy like electrical energy, heat, or fuel.



By diverting waste from land fills and blazing it in regulated settings, WtE not just lowers the quantity of waste but additionally generates beneficial power sources.

One usual technique of WtE is mass-burn incineration, where waste is melted at high temperatures to produce vapor that drives generators creating electrical energy. One more method is gasification, which converts waste into artificial gas that can be utilized for power generation or as a chemical feedstock.

In addition, anaerobic digestion breaks down natural waste to create biogas for power.

Executing WtE modern technologies can help in reducing greenhouse gas emissions, decrease dependence on fossil fuels, and lessen the ecological influence of garbage disposal.
